WebJul 28, 2024 · The standard enthalpy of formation of all stable elements (i.e., O 2, N 2, C, and H 2) is assumed as zero because we need no energy to take them to that stable state … WebMar 28, 2024 · The most basic way to calculate enthalpy change uses the enthalpy of the products and the reactants. If you know these quantities, use the following formula to work out the overall change: ∆H = Hproducts − Hreactants.
